الملخص EN

Syndrome of inappropriate antidiuretic hormone secretion (SIADH) is one of the most common causes of hyponatremia.

The usual causes are malignancies, central nervous system, pulmonary disorders, and drugs.

Amiodarone is a broad spectrum antiarrhythmic agent widely used in the management of arrhythmias.

The different side effects include thyroid dysfunction, visual disturbances, pulmonary infiltrates, ataxia, cardiac conduction abnormalities, drug interactions, corneal microdeposits, skin rashes, and gastrointestinal disturbances.

SIADH is a rare but lethal side effect of amiodarone.

We describe a 62-year-old male who was suffering from advanced prostatic malignancy, taking amiodarone for underlying heart disease.

He developed SIADH which was initially thought to be paraneoplastic in etiology, but later histopathology refuted that.

This case emphasizes the importance of detailed drug history and the role of immunohistochemistry in establishing the diagnosis and management of hyponatremia due to SIADH.
